CCTM SIG - Leveraging AAACN Toolkits: Demonstrating RN Value through CCTM and NSI SIGs Collaboration to Enhance Patient-Centered Outcomes

In this presentation, we aim to share the collective efforts of the Nurse-Sensitive Indicator (NSI) and Care Coordination and Transition Management (CCTM) Special Interest Groups (SIGs) to highlight the AAACN resources to provide actionable steps to address the gaps in defining and measuring the RN practice in ambulatory care.

Learning Outcome:
After completing this learning activity, the participant will be able to demonstrate the value of RN practice in ambulatory care using AAACN resources, such as the Donabedian model.
